JOB SUMMARY
Under the supervision of a higher classified employee, is responsible for the development and implementation of nutrition education components for individuals and groups for programs of the Public Health Department, including but not limited to the WIC and Maternal Infant Health Program. Participates in the assessment and counseling of clients and their families regarding their nutrition intake. Develops individual written nutrition care plans for clients. Conducts ongoing in-service workshops to update staff, serving as resource person in dietetics to the Department. Certifies participants for the WIC Program and provides nutrition counseling for clients in home or clinic settings.
EXAMPLES OF DUTIES
  • Develops general nutrition programs to meet the needs of a population that is nutritionally at risk.
  • Sees individuals identified as high-risk participants for the development of an individual written nutrition care plan.
  • Provides in-service workshops in the area of nutrition and dietetics to department staff members.
  • Meets on a regular basis with the program coordinators to discuss program operation and to assure a constant open line of communication in the area of nutrition.
  • Provides nutritional education services to clients.
  • Serves as nutrition resource person for all staff members compiling information such as films, pamphlets, booklets, articles, etc., for use in programs. In addition, assists the public with problems or questions regarding nutrition.
  • Develops forms for nutrition purposes; gathers and analyzes various statistics, and assists in the preparation of agency reports as requested and required.
  • Maintains contact with other agencies and area health programs in order to coordinate efforts, eliminate duplication of efforts and enrich the nutrition component of County programs.
  • Keeps informed of developments in the field by reading publications and attending meetings, conferences and workshops to discuss related subjects.
  • Performs other duties as assigned.

EDUCATION
  • Possession of a Bachelor's degree or the equivalent in nutrition or dietetics
  • Master's degree preferred
EXPERIENCE
Level I - Grade 20

  • A minimum of one (1) year of experience as a dietitian, nutritionist, or the equivalent in the field of community health, pediatric, and/or maternal/infant nutrition services
  • Employees may advance to LEVEL II after at least two (2) year of Registered Dietician I experience with acceptable work performance
Level II - Grade 22

  • Two (2) years of experience as a dietitian, nutritionist, or the equivalent and/or two (2) years of LEVEL I knowledge and experience required with acceptable work performance.
NECESSARY S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S
  • Registered Dietitian (RD) under Academy of Nutrition and Dietetics standards.
